起步软件技术论坛
搜索
 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 3051|回复: 12

[结贴] 打包时选择自动旋转,会报错

[复制链接]

25

主题

95

帖子

337

积分

中级会员

Rank: 3Rank: 3

积分
337
QQ
发表于 2018-3-2 16:54:42 | 显示全部楼层 |阅读模式
打包时选择自动旋转,会报错
发表于 2018-3-2 17:26:13 | 显示全部楼层
报什么错??打包corodva插件吗??  注意插件名字必须写正确,如果有写错的,就会报 路径不存在

还有如果引用的插件,如果有参数 ,参数必填!
qq:1912779713
WeX5教程--WeX5下载
回复 支持 反对

使用道具 举报

25

主题

95

帖子

337

积分

中级会员

Rank: 3Rank: 3

积分
337
QQ
 楼主| 发表于 2018-3-2 17:34:46 | 显示全部楼层
liangyongfei 发表于 2018-3-2 17:26
报什么错??打包corodva插件吗??  注意插件名字必须写正确,如果有写错的,就会报 路径不存在

还有如果 ...

那选举那个自动旋转,要引入require("cordova!cordova-plugin-screen-orientation");  这个吗
错误如下:
  1.       FAILURE: Build failed with an exception.
  2.       
  3.       * What went wrong:
  4.       Execution failed for task ':processReleaseResources'.
  5.       > com.android.ide.common.process.ProcessException: Failed to execute aapt
  6.       
  7.       * Try:
  8.       Run with --stacktrace option to get the stack trace. Run with --info or --debug option to get more log output.
  9.       :processReleaseResources FAILED
  10.       
  11.       BUILD FAILED
  12.       
  13.       Total time: 34.834 secs
  14.       Error: cmd: Command failed with exit code 1 Error output:
  15.       注: 某些锟斤拷锟斤拷锟侥硷拷使锟矫或覆革拷锟斤拷锟窖癸拷时锟斤拷 API锟斤拷
  16.       注: 锟叫癸拷锟斤拷细锟斤拷息, 锟斤拷使锟斤拷 -Xlint:deprecation 锟斤拷锟铰憋拷锟诫。
  17.       注: D:\wex5app\model\Native\实训\build\src\platforms\android\JustepGetContent\src\main\java\com\justep\x5\support\chooser\FileUploadChooserActivity.java使锟斤拷锟斤拷未锟斤拷锟斤拷锟斤拷锟津不帮拷全锟侥诧拷锟斤拷锟斤拷
  18.       注: 锟叫癸拷锟斤拷细锟斤拷息, 锟斤拷使锟斤拷 -Xlint:unchecked 锟斤拷锟铰憋拷锟诫。
  19.       注: 某些锟斤拷锟斤拷锟侥硷拷使锟矫或覆革拷锟斤拷锟窖癸拷时锟斤拷 API锟斤拷
  20.       注: 锟叫癸拷锟斤拷细锟斤拷息, 锟斤拷使锟斤拷 -Xlint:deprecation 锟斤拷锟铰憋拷锟诫。
  21.       \\?\D:\wex5app\model\Native\??\build\src\platforms\android\build\intermediates\manifests\full\release\AndroidManifest.xml:44: error: Error: String types not allowed (at 'screenOrientation' with value 'all').
  22.       
  23.       
  24.       
  25.       FAILURE: Build failed with an exception.
  26.       
  27.       * What went wrong:
  28.       Execution failed for task ':processReleaseResources'.
  29.       > com.android.ide.common.process.ProcessException: Failed to execute aapt
  30.       
  31.       * Try:
  32.       Run with --stacktrace option to get the stack trace. Run with --info or --debug option to get more log output.
  33.       Picked up _JAVA_OPTIONS: -Xmx1024M
  34.    ****ERROR****: 子任务 "exec" 执行失败。
  35.    ****ERROR****: 任务 "buildAndroid" 执行失败。
  36.    ****ERROR****: 执行出错:
  37.    ****ERROR****: 错误信息: exec returned: 1
  38.    ****ERROR****: 如不能确定具体问题,可参考常见问题: http://bbs.wex5.com/thread-82002-1-1.html
  39.    C:\Users\ADMINI~1\AppData\Local\Temp\e11548f9-b0d9-4d53-9590-9e1a0dabff13\pack.xml:91: exec returned: 1
  40.            at org.apache.tools.ant.taskdefs.ExecTask.runExecute(ExecTask.java:643)
  41.            at org.apache.tools.ant.taskdefs.ExecTask.runExec(ExecTask.java:669)
  42.            at org.apache.tools.ant.taskdefs.ExecTask.execute(ExecTask.java:495)
  43.            at org.apache.tools.ant.UnknownElement.execute(UnknownElement.java:292)
  44.            at sun.reflect.GeneratedMethodAccessor4.invoke(Unknown Source)
  45.            at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
  46.            at java.lang.reflect.Method.invoke(Method.java:497)
  47.            at org.apache.tools.ant.dispatch.DispatchUtils.execute(DispatchUtils.java:106)
  48.            at org.apache.tools.ant.Task.perform(Task.java:348)
  49.            at org.apache.tools.ant.Target.execute(Target.java:435)
  50.            at org.apache.tools.ant.Target.performTasks(Target.java:456)
  51.            at org.apache.tools.ant.Project.executeSortedTargets(Project.java:1393)
  52.            at org.apache.tools.ant.Project.executeTarget(Project.java:1364)
  53.            at com.justep.deploy.app.utils.BuildHelper.execTask(Unknown Source)
  54.            at com.justep.deploy.app.utils.Builder.main(Unknown Source)
  55. ****ERROR****: 子任务 "java" 执行失败。
  56. ****ERROR****: 任务 "pack" 执行失败。
  57. ****ERROR****: 执行出错:
  58. ****ERROR****: 错误信息: Java returned: -3
  59. ****ERROR****: 如不能确定具体问题,可参考常见问题: http://bbs.wex5.com/thread-82002-1-1.html
复制代码
回复 支持 反对

使用道具 举报

发表于 2018-3-2 18:24:10 | 显示全部楼层
asialong 发表于 2018-3-2 17:34
那选举那个自动旋转,要引入require("cordova!cordova-plugin-screen-orientation");  这个吗
错误如下: ...

是的!
http://docs.wex5.com/cordova-plugin-screen-orientation/
不选择这个插件 ,就可以正常打包吗??

报错信息上边还有没有 其他的?

另外你的wex5版本 版本是多少??试试最新3.8版本可以吗?

qq:1912779713
WeX5教程--WeX5下载
回复 支持 反对

使用道具 举报

25

主题

95

帖子

337

积分

中级会员

Rank: 3Rank: 3

积分
337
QQ
 楼主| 发表于 2018-3-5 10:25:15 | 显示全部楼层
liangyongfei 发表于 2018-3-2 18:24
是的!
http://docs.wex5.com/cordova-plugin-screen-orientation/
不选择这个插件 ,就可以正常打包吗? ...

我用的就是3.8的版本,在index.w页有引入这个插件,别的页面也要引入吗?还有就是引入就可以了,还是要手动设置?我是想屏幕自动旋转,所以打包时选择了自动旋转,错误信息,没有办法全部发出来啊,有字数限制
回复 支持 反对

使用道具 举报

25

主题

95

帖子

337

积分

中级会员

Rank: 3Rank: 3

积分
337
QQ
 楼主| 发表于 2018-3-5 11:16:09 | 显示全部楼层
liangyongfei 发表于 2018-3-2 18:24
是的!
http://docs.wex5.com/cordova-plugin-screen-orientation/
不选择这个插件 ,就可以正常打包吗? ...

我直接把cordova-plugin-screen-orientation 这个里面的demo拷贝出来,单独做一个app,选择自动旋转打发布包,也会报错,这个是啥情况啊
  1.       FAILURE: Build failed with an exception.
  2.       
  3.       * What went wrong:
  4.       Execution failed for task ':processReleaseResources'.
  5.       > com.android.ide.common.process.ProcessException: Failed to execute aapt
  6.       
  7.       * Try:
  8.       Run with --stacktrace option to get the stack trace. Run with --info or --debug option to get more log output.
  9.       Error: cmd: Command failed with exit code 1 Error output:
  10.       注: 某些锟斤拷锟斤拷锟侥硷拷使锟矫或覆革拷锟斤拷锟窖癸拷时锟斤拷 API锟斤拷
  11.       注: 锟叫癸拷锟斤拷细锟斤拷息, 锟斤拷使锟斤拷 -Xlint:deprecation 锟斤拷锟铰憋拷锟诫。
  12.       注: D:\wex5app\model\Native\test\build\src\platforms\android\JustepGetContent\src\main\java\com\justep\x5\support\chooser\FileUploadChooserActivity.java使锟斤拷锟斤拷未锟斤拷锟斤拷锟斤拷锟津不帮拷全锟侥诧拷锟斤拷锟斤拷
  13.       注: 锟叫癸拷锟斤拷细锟斤拷息, 锟斤拷使锟斤拷 -Xlint:unchecked 锟斤拷锟铰憋拷锟诫。
  14.       注: 某些锟斤拷锟斤拷锟侥硷拷使锟矫或覆革拷锟斤拷锟窖癸拷时锟斤拷 API锟斤拷
  15.       注: 锟叫癸拷锟斤拷细锟斤拷息, 锟斤拷使锟斤拷 -Xlint:deprecation 锟斤拷锟铰憋拷锟诫。
  16.       \\?\D:\wex5app\model\Native\test\build\src\platforms\android\build\intermediates\manifests\full\release\AndroidManifest.xml:49:40-43: AAPT: String types not allowed (at 'screenOrientation' with value 'all').
  17.          
  18.       \\?\D:\wex5app\model\Native\test\build\src\platforms\android\build\intermediates\manifests\full\release\AndroidManifest.xml:44: error: Error: String types not allowed (at 'screenOrientation' with value 'all').
  19.       
  20.       
  21.       
  22.       FAILURE: Build failed with an exception.
  23.       
  24.       * What went wrong:
  25.       Execution failed for task ':processReleaseResources'.
  26.       > com.android.ide.common.process.ProcessException: Failed to execute aapt
  27.       
  28.       * Try:
  29.       Run with --stacktrace option to get the stack trace. Run with --info or --debug option to get more log output.
  30.       Picked up _JAVA_OPTIONS: -Xmx1024M
  31.    ****ERROR****: 子任务 "exec" 执行失败。
  32.    ****ERROR****: 任务 "buildAndroid" 执行失败。
  33.    ****ERROR****: 执行出错:
  34.    ****ERROR****: 错误信息: exec returned: 1
  35.    ****ERROR****: 如不能确定具体问题,可参考常见问题: http://bbs.wex5.com/thread-82002-1-1.html
  36.    C:\Users\ADMINI~1\AppData\Local\Temp\eeffd0ed-fe7b-4daa-b080-1645b8bf631f\pack.xml:91: exec returned: 1
  37.            at org.apache.tools.ant.taskdefs.ExecTask.runExecute(ExecTask.java:643)
  38.            at org.apache.tools.ant.taskdefs.ExecTask.runExec(ExecTask.java:669)
  39.            at org.apache.tools.ant.taskdefs.ExecTask.execute(ExecTask.java:495)
  40.            at org.apache.tools.ant.UnknownElement.execute(UnknownElement.java:292)
  41.            at sun.reflect.GeneratedMethodAccessor4.invoke(Unknown Source)
  42.            at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
  43.            at java.lang.reflect.Method.invoke(Method.java:497)
  44.            at org.apache.tools.ant.dispatch.DispatchUtils.execute(DispatchUtils.java:106)
  45.            at org.apache.tools.ant.Task.perform(Task.java:348)
  46.            at org.apache.tools.ant.Target.execute(Target.java:435)
  47.            at org.apache.tools.ant.Target.performTasks(Target.java:456)
  48.            at org.apache.tools.ant.Project.executeSortedTargets(Project.java:1393)
  49.            at org.apache.tools.ant.Project.executeTarget(Project.java:1364)
  50.            at com.justep.deploy.app.utils.BuildHelper.execTask(Unknown Source)
  51.            at com.justep.deploy.app.utils.Builder.main(Unknown Source)
  52. ****ERROR****: 子任务 "java" 执行失败。
  53. ****ERROR****: 任务 "pack" 执行失败。
  54. ****ERROR****: 执行出错:
  55. ****ERROR****: 错误信息: Java returned: -3
  56. ****ERROR****: 如不能确定具体问题,可参考常见问题: http://bbs.wex5.com/thread-82002-1-1.html
复制代码
回复 支持 反对

使用道具 举报

发表于 2018-3-5 13:39:19 | 显示全部楼层
asialong 发表于 2018-3-5 11:16
我直接把cordova-plugin-screen-orientation 这个里面的demo拷贝出来,单独做一个app,选择自动旋转打发 ...

你好楼主,这个问题需要我在本地环境进行问题重现,所以会花费较长时间,请你耐心等待,我完成后会第一时间反馈结果,谢谢!
qq:1912779713
WeX5教程--WeX5下载
回复 支持 反对

使用道具 举报

发表于 2018-3-5 13:45:42 | 显示全部楼层
asialong 发表于 2018-3-5 11:16
我直接把cordova-plugin-screen-orientation 这个里面的demo拷贝出来,单独做一个app,选择自动旋转打发 ...

你好楼主,您反馈的这个现象通过验证是产品缺陷,我们已提交到产品组(内部编号:2018030500003),感谢楼主的支持与配合。
qq:1912779713
WeX5教程--WeX5下载
回复 支持 反对

使用道具 举报

发表于 2018-3-5 13:56:02 | 显示全部楼层
asialong 发表于 2018-3-5 11:16
我直接把cordova-plugin-screen-orientation 这个里面的demo拷贝出来,单独做一个app,选择自动旋转打发 ...

目前可以修改
/UI2/system/deploy/app/selectImage.js

自动旋转 的 配置  将 all  修改成 sensor 就可以了!
qq:1912779713
WeX5教程--WeX5下载
回复 支持 反对

使用道具 举报

25

主题

95

帖子

337

积分

中级会员

Rank: 3Rank: 3

积分
337
QQ
 楼主| 发表于 2018-3-5 14:47:40 | 显示全部楼层
liangyongfei 发表于 2018-3-5 13:56
目前可以修改
/UI2/system/deploy/app/selectImage.js

好的,谢谢
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|X3技术论坛|Justep Inc.    

GMT+8, 2024-5-15 06:31 , Processed in 0.066049 second(s), 23 queries .

Powered by Discuz! X3.4

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表